Add support for web-based VSCode

Open scripthunter7 opened this issue 1 year ago • 1 comments

VSCode has a web version. A typical use case for this is github.dev, accessed by pressing the . hotkey in any repo. AGLint supports the browser environment, however, project scanning should be solved with another API, since it is not possible to use Node.js specific API in the browser environment. In the package.json file, we should specify a browser entry point in addition to main.

Currently, the extension cannot be used on github.dev, so we need at least a blank browser entry point to make the syntax highlighter work again (currently only the main entry point is specified).
